How to Set Up a Universal Remote for Your Samsung TV

Setting up your universal remote to work with your Samsung TV is usually a straightforward process. Follow these steps to ensure a smooth setup.

Step 1: Gather Information

Before you begin, gather the brand names and models of all devices you want to control. You’ll need this information during setup.

Step 2: Insert Batteries

Insert the necessary batteries into your universal remote, ensuring correct polarity.

Step 3: Enter Setup Mode

Many universal remotes have a “Setup” button; press it to enter setup mode.

Step 4: Program Your Samsung TV

Refer to the user manual for your universal remote, as instructions differ by model. Typically, you will either enter a code specific to Samsung TVs or use an automatic scanning feature.

Step 5: Test the Remote

Once programmed, test the remote by using it to change channels or adjust the volume. If it may not work as intended, you might need to repeat the programming steps.

How to Use SmartThings

To use your smartphone as a remote, follow these steps:

Step 1: Download the App

Download the SmartThings app from the Apple App Store or Google Play Store.

Step 2: Connect to Wi-Fi

Ensure your Samsung TV and smartphone are connected to the same Wi-Fi network.

Step 3: Add Devices

Open the app and tap the “Add Device” option. Follow the on-screen instructions to locate your TV.

Step 4: Control Your TV

Once connected, you’ll gain access to various control options, making it easy to navigate your TV’s features.

How do I pair a universal remote with my Samsung TV?

To pair a universal remote with your Samsung TV, start by inserting the batteries into the remote. Once that’s done, turn on your Samsung TV. Next, follow the specific instructions that come with your universal remote, as the pairing process can vary by brand and model. Generally, you will need to press the ‘TV’ button on the remote for several seconds until it blinks, then enter the code specific to Samsung TVs. If the code is accepted, the blinking light will turn off.

If you don’t have the code, many universal remotes also feature a code search function. You can press the ‘TV’ button followed by the ‘Enter’ button to start the scan. The remote will cycle through all possible codes until it finds the correct one that allows you to control your TV. Once a code is successfully entered, try the volume and channel buttons to ensure full functionality.

Can I use HDMI-CEC to control my Samsung TV without a remote?

Yes, HDMI-CEC technology, also known as Consumer Electronics Control, allows you to control compatible devices through the HDMI connection. If your Samsung TV and connected devices support HDMI-CEC, you may be able to control basic functions of your Samsung TV, such as turning it on or off, using the remote of another device, like a Blu-ray player or gaming console. To enable this feature, you will likely need to adjust settings in your TV’s menu.

To set up HDMI-CEC, go to your Samsung TV settings, find the External Device Manager, and enable the Anynet+ (HDMI-CEC) option. Once activated, ensure that your other connected devices also have HDMI-CEC enabled. This can provide you with an alternative way to control your TV while you search for your remote or consider replacement options.

What should I do if my replacement Samsung remote isn’t working?

If your replacement Samsung remote isn’t working, the first thing to check is the batteries. Make sure they are installed correctly and that they are fresh or fully charged. If the remote still doesn’t work, try resetting it by removing the batteries and pressing any button for about 20 seconds, then reinserting the batteries and testing it again.

Another reason for non-functioning remotes could be the need to re-pair it with your TV. Ensure that you are following the correct procedure to sync the remote with your Samsung TV model. If all else fails, consult the user manual for troubleshooting and pairing instructions or contact Samsung support for further assistance.
